C++實(shí)現(xiàn)從輸入中讀取字符串
更新時(shí)間:2016年05月22日 12:20:58 投稿:hebedich
這篇文章主要介紹了C++實(shí)現(xiàn)從輸入中讀取字符串的實(shí)現(xiàn)思路和具體代碼,非常的簡(jiǎn)單實(shí)用,有需要的小伙伴可以參考下
你可以用這種方式讀取一個(gè)單獨(dú)的以空格結(jié)束的詞:
#include<iostream>
#include<string>
using namespace std;
int main(){
cout << "Please enter a word:\n";
string s;
cin>>s;
cout << "You entered " << s << '\n';
}
注意,這里沒(méi)有顯式的內(nèi)存管理,也沒(méi)有可能導(dǎo)致溢出的固定大小的緩沖區(qū)。
如果你確實(shí)想得到一行而不是一個(gè)單獨(dú)的詞,可以這樣做:
#include<iostream>
#include<string>
using namespace std;
int main(){
cout << "Please enter a line:\n";
string s;
getline(cin,s);
cout << "You entered " << s << '\n';
}
相關(guān)文章
C++中的模板類(lèi)繼承和成員訪問(wèn)問(wèn)題
這篇文章主要介紹了C++中的模板類(lèi)繼承和成員訪問(wèn)問(wèn)題,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2022-11-11
淺談C語(yǔ)言編程中程序的一些基本的編寫(xiě)優(yōu)化技巧
這篇文章主要介紹了C語(yǔ)言編程中程序的一些基本的編寫(xiě)優(yōu)化技巧,文中涉及到了基礎(chǔ)的C程序內(nèi)存方面的知識(shí),非常推薦!需要的朋友可以參考下2016-02-02
C++?STL容器詳解之紅黑樹(shù)部分模擬實(shí)現(xiàn)
本文主要對(duì)紅黑樹(shù)進(jìn)行了詳細(xì)介紹,并對(duì)其核心功能進(jìn)行了模擬實(shí)現(xiàn)。文中的代碼對(duì)我們的學(xué)習(xí)或工作有一定的價(jià)值,感興趣的小伙伴可以了解一下2021-12-12

